ISA: The changes so far

Since the Individual Savings Account was introduced in 1999 many changes have been made in their structure.

In 2007, the difference between mini and maxi ISA was abolished. Also the annual allowance for Individual Savings Account (ISA) was increased.

In accordance with the new rules effective from April 2008, the maximum investment was increased from 7,000 to 7,200 pounds a year and maximum cash that can be held in an ISA was increased from 3000 to 3,600 pounds. The new limits, because they are divisible by 12, make it easier for the customers looking to spread the investment throughout the year. This is something that PEP and ISA Managers’ Association (PIMA) had been lobbying the Treasury for. Another change was that it is now possible to convert cash ISA to stock ISA though the reverse was not allowed.

In the year 2008, more changes were made. The facility to transfer was allowed with a few restrictions. Changes in subscription limits were also announced in 2007 budget and also again in the budget of 2009 which will be effective from the tax year of 2010.

Basic Credit Terminology

If you are in debt or about to get a credit card or loan, you will need to know some of the basic terminology that the credit business uses. Knowing the terms could give you ideas for how to reduce credit card debt. Here is a basic glossary of some commonly used terms:

Bankruptcy-The state of being insolvent. There are two types of bankruptcy- reorganization and liquidation.

Collateral-Real property offered to guarantee repayment on a loan.

Collector-An agent hired by a creditor to collect on a debt.

Cosigner-A person who enters into a credit agreement with another person.

Credit Bureau-An agency where lenders inquire as to a person’s creditworthiness.

Creditor-An entity which is owed money.

Debtor- A person who owes money.

Debt/income ration-A way to gauge financial security- it’s monthly debt divided by monthly income.

Default-Failure to make payments.

Discharge-Writing off of a debt.

Down payment-Cash payment made when someone purchases property.

Equity-the difference between what’s owed and what a property is worth.

Foreclosure-A forced sale of property to pay a debt.

Grace period-Time during which you don’t have to make payments on a debt.

Guarantor-A person who makes a promise to pay a debt.

Interest-Commission paid to a creditor in return for the extension of a loan.

Lien-The right to hold or take and sell the property owned by a debtor as payment for a debt.

Loan consolidation-Combining a number of debts into a single payment. It’s usually done to get more favorable terms or lower payments.

Principal- Money owed as a debt, and interest is calculated based on this.

Repossession-When a creditor takes property that has been offered as collateral on a loan.

Secured debt-A debt where a creditor has a lien (such as a car or home loan).

Unsecured debt-Debt that is not tied to a property item (such as credit card debt).

Comparing IRA Rates for Beginners

When comparing IRA rates and fixed IRA rates the internet can be used to save hours of research, phone calls and visits to local lending and financial institutions. As a way to effectively save time while comparing rates, the internet should be used as the first resource to determine three to five quotes which should be followed up upon with a phone call to the financial institution. The internet is simple to use while comparing quotes and can be easily navigated with those familiar with techniques to search and therefore is accessible to everyone that is trying to find the best rates for their IRA account.

After the client has obtained a list of three to five financial institutions that they can compare rates with, the individual can easily take advantage of a simple phone call to the financial institution. This phone call has two purposes for each rate quote which has been obtained. The first reason is to determine if the rate is available and the second step is to learn if the rate that is available comes with any stipulations with the account. Taking note of these, as well as any fees which are associated with the IRA rates can be an effective way to compare the rates and find the best deal.
